DOWNHAM v. ALEXANDRIA


76 U.S. 659 (____)

9 Wall. 659

DOWNHAM v. ALEXANDRIA.

Supreme Court of United States.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. D.L. Smoot, in support of the motion to dismiss, contended that the act in question was unconstitutional. Messrs. G.W. Brent and C.W. Wattles, contra.


The CHIEF JUSTICE delivered the opinion of the court.

The act of February, 1867, extends the limitation upon appeals to all cases where original judgments of the Circuit Court are fully sustained by the judgment of the District Court, and where the amount in controversy does not exceed the legislative limit.
